Cutting-Edge Cybersecurity Faculty Earn Regents’ Professor and Entrepreneur Titles

Professors Wenke Lee, John P. Imlay Jr. chair in software, and Mustaque Ahamad were given a Regents’ designation during the April University System of Georgia (USG) Board of Regents (BoR) meeting in recognition of their dedicated careers in higher education.

Lee is now a Regents’ Professor and Ahamad is a Regents’ Entrepreneur. The designations are the highest USG honors faculty can receive. Both men are jointly appointed to the School of Computer Science (SCS) and the School of Cybersecurity and Privacy (SCP). Many of their former students have gone on to be leaders in industry and academia.
